Output 52b1bd8115835b51b33ea35fe97af479c69d0330c57e24c13f873decc5972344:54

value
3008
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1b5587dff9f94ddce0b88e1541a423a17d29ed318132bbb1155acfb469c02b87
address
bc1prd2c0hlel9xaec9c3c25rfpr597jnmf3syethvg4tt8mg6wq9wrs3prlsq
transaction
52b1bd8115835b51b33ea35fe97af479c69d0330c57e24c13f873decc5972344
confirmations
105592
spent
true